MOROCCO SENDS HUMANITARIAN AID TO PALESTINIAN PEOPLE

NNA – The Moroccan embassy in Beirut, announced in a statement, this morning, Saturday, that “Chairman of the Jerusalem Committee King Mohammed VI, issued instructions to send emergency humanitarian aid to the Palestinians in the West Bank and Gaza Strip.”

The aid consists of 40 tons of basic foodstuffs, emergency medicines and blankets, to be delivered on board the Royal Armed Forces.

The statement pointed out that “the aforementioned decision comes within the framework of the Kingdom’s continued support for the just Palestinian cause and its continuous solidarity with the brotherly Palestinian people.”

It also condemned, in the strongest terms, “the violence committed in the occupied Palestinian territories, the continuation of which only widens the gap, strengthens hatred, and undermines the prospects for peace in the region.”
